Step 1: Preparing Your Devices for a Smooth Merge
Before merging your iPhone contacts with your Mac, it’s essential to ensure that both devices are up-to-date and properly configured. This includes:
- Updating your iPhone to the latest iOS version
- Setting up iCloud on your iPhone and Mac
- Making sure that both devices have the necessary permissions to access each other’s contacts
By taking these simple steps, you’ll be well on your way to a seamless contact merging experience.
Step 2: Using iCloud to Sync Your Contacts
Once your devices are prepared, it’s time to sync your contacts using iCloud. This involves:
- Enabling contact syncing on your iPhone
- Ensuring that iCloud is enabled on your Mac
- Authenticating your iCloud account on both devices
By syncing your contacts using iCloud, you’ll be able to access your contacts from anywhere, on any device.
Step 3: Fine-Tuning Your Contact List
Now that your contacts are synced, it’s time to fine-tune your contact list. This involves:
- Reviewing and updating your contact list to ensure accuracy and consistency
- Merging any duplicate contacts
- Removing any unnecessary contacts
By taking the time to fine-tune your contact list, you’ll be able to enjoy a streamlined and efficient contact management experience.
